Truth of the matter she wasn't too overly worried about the Stallion, he had his route that he 'escaped' to. The real concern is that he is a very frisky beast and tends to seek out the mares. She watched the monitors for a couple more moments as Lucifer left the room to see where the Stallion ran off too. After seeing where he headed, she smiled knowing he'll be easy to catch this time.
She grabbed the cell phone and started making her calls while she went to her room for different shoes. The whole time she thought of his response to her question and laughed to herself. Changing her attitude will be a challenge for the both of them that much she can promise.
While he waited for her, he would find two plaques and a framed article on the fireplace mantel. The two plaques had a husband and wife names, most likely her parents, with the date of their birth and death. The article talked about a cruise ship getting caught up in a tsunami, no bodies or survivors were found. The date would have placed Krystal around the age of eight, possibly nine when it happened.
Shortly Krystal came back down stairs talking on the phone and telling the person on the other end that they are getting a month off with pay. Instead of making other calls with the same message, she told the person to tell the others which would free her up. After hanging up the call, she smiled at Lucifer while walking towards him.
"Ready when you are. The Stallion will be easy enough, I watched where he went all it'll take is some corralling and closing the gate behind him. He can remain in the field for a while.... If he stays put that is."
Of course with Loki, that's easier said than done. Krystal wasn't too sure of what to do for the mare though and thought about calling the vet, yet no matter how it's looked at, they wouldn't get here in time. They were at least an hour away from the closest vet in the area. But it is also a situation she has seen many times before as well, she just hasn't dealt with it alone before.
"And I think you should follow me since I know where we are going. I guess this could be considered the quickie tour."
She giggled and took his hand to lead the way.
